Match Attendance
Depends on:
-Size of the supporters clubs of both teams
-Fans mood of both clubs
-Match type
-Weather (roofs can help in keeping attendance on raining days)
-Ticket prices.
-Stadium size and stand types.
-Fan preferences on the different types of stands.
Fan preferences
Not every supporter likes the same type of stand. Some fans prefer seats, others benches, some others prefer terraces and others prefer to stand on the grass. If their favorite place is sold out they are likely to buy ticket for a superior stand but they will refuse to go to an inferior stand. Depending on the weather some supporter will buy a ticket only if a roof is available in his preferred stand.
Thus seats under roof is a must have! ; )

My assumption is that roof always helps. I believe without roofs every weather other than the best one gives some penalty to attendance. Texts about rain or something are just for us humans, for attendance algorithm it's all numbers, and the lower the number the bigger the penalty will be if you don't have roof everywhere.
I also believe it's always good to only have seats (under roof), and it's the best to have big two main stands and very small stands behind the goal (including stands in corners), because with seats under roof price X on main stand gives the same attendance as price 6/7 * X on stands behind goals. That's why my stadium looks this way, and I think it gives me a great income for my league and my fanclub size (~1800).

There is a random factor when it comes to attendance, it might be as high as 30% between "good" and "bad" roll, probably that's where some of the difference between these matches come. But also as it was pointed out, opponent's fan club size and mood matters - and that first match was versus a club created in 2019 (maybe his fan club size isn't there yet?), most likely with a low mood - he had two big losses in league before your match (followed by a high win in a cup vs a weak team, but it probably didn't help their fan's mood much as that big win was expected by fans).
But what i saw that behind the goal I had always biggest attendancy, second is the main area and worst attendancy are corners.
When I stick to 6:7 in price proportions I get the same % on all stands (approximately, because there is always small randomness in fan distribution), for example in my lost cup match:
82.8000% (31464/38000) on main stands and 82.8666% (4972/6000) on others.
